About This Item
New York: Forge Book, 2010. 1st Edition . Near Fine/Fine. 5.75 x 8.5 inches (14.5 x 21.5 cm). Dust jacket: Unclipped. Preserved in a removable jacket protector. Overall jacket condition is Fine. Book: First printing of the fifth Mr. & Mrs. Darcy mystery, based on Jane Austen's Emma. Green paper covered boards. Slight toning to page edges and margins, otherwise in first class condition throughout. Overall book condition is Near Fine. ISBN: 9780765318480. Size: 5.75 x 8.5 inches (14.5 x 21.5 cm). Hardback. Printed pages: 317
